I had tingling problems about a year before surgery and it was kind of freaking me out. When I went to my primary Dr I told her about it and she ordered some blood work. It seems low B 12 affects your nerves. I've been taking 2500 IU of sublingual B12 every day since. No more tingling. Also take extra Vitamin D since that was low too and my Dr said most ppl don't get enough D either. I'd say look to your Vitamin levels especially after surgery. Good Luck.
